Imagine… By 2030, technology will open up paths to new modes of logistics.
Highways would have a dedicated lane equipped with wireless charging, on which heavy duty electric trucks would run; convoys of platooning trucks with one lead driver heading a line of three unmanned vehicles.
This is a world where one driver will safely transport four trucks’ worth of cargo.
Electric heavy-duty trucks would run silently through the city.
Through wireless communication, drones would directly connect with the trucks and the homes for efficient delivery.
This is an example of efficient logistics, friendly to both people and the environment.
The Quon Vision, which we unveiled at the 2015 Tokyo Motor Show, became a reality in 2017 when we launched our all-new Quon—delivering industry-leading performance on our five smart logistics principles of drivability, fuel efficiency, safety, productivity and uptime.
At the beginning of 2018, together with our industry peers in Japan, we created history with a successful public road platooning test, the world’s first using heavy-duty trucks from four different truck makers.
